80HP 4WD Tractor Application for Medium and Large Farm Operations
An 80HP 4WD farm tractor is a practical power solution for medium and large farms requiring higher field efficiency, stronger traction and wider implement compatibility.
Compared with 70HP tractors, the 80HP power class provides additional power reserve for heavier soil conditions, larger implements and longer working hours.
Compared with 100HP tractors, an 80HP tractor maintains better flexibility and lower operating requirements, making it suitable for farms that need higher capacity without moving into a larger tractor category.

An 80HP tractor provides a balance between working capacity and operational flexibility.
It is designed for farmers who require more performance than standard medium tractors but do not necessarily need a larger 100HP machine.
- Higher traction capability: The 4WD system helps improve traction and stability during field operations.
- Better implement capacity: The 80HP class can support wider and heavier implements compared with smaller tractors.
- Higher daily working efficiency: More power reserve helps maintain stable operation during longer working periods.
- Flexible farm application: Suitable for soil preparation, planting and transportation tasks.

Primary tillage is one of the most important applications of an 80HP tractor.
With stronger traction compared with smaller tractors, an 80HP 4WD tractor can work with suitable disc ploughs, furrow ploughs and other soil preparation equipment.
A suitable disc plough allows the tractor to complete primary tillage operations including soil breaking, soil turning and farmland preparation before planting.

After primary tillage, secondary soil preparation improves field conditions before planting.
An 80HP tractor provides more flexibility for disc harrow selection because it can support wider working widths compared with lower horsepower tractors.
